In this episode, we talk about brain fog and why it’s such a problem. Honestly, we’re feeling it and thought it was important to talk about it. As PR, Communications and marketing pros, we need to be switched on, but we’re also living through a pandemic that is affecting our minds and memory. 


 


For our 5 Minutes, we have a chat about brand banter (or “brandter”). In recent weeks, Aldi and M&S have had an interesting exchange on Twitter. But aren’t the first. We’ve seen brands across every sector do it and about several issues. Sometimes, the jovial tone that brands use does cross the line, and there are dangers.
